Chassis, Suspension, Brakes & Wheels
| Fronttire | IRC Grand High Speed: 130/70-18M/C 63H |
|---|---|
| Reartire | IRC Grand High Speed: 150/80-16M/C 71H |
Engine & Transmission
| Coolingsystem | Liquid |
|---|---|
| Displacement | 451 / 27.5 |
| Enginedetails | Parallel Twin, 2 cylinder |

Physical Measures & Capacities
| Dryweight | 176 kg |
|---|---|
| Overallheight | 1100 mm |
| Overalllength | 2250.4 mm |
| Overallwidth | 785 mm |
